Iain Kelly was born and lives in Scotland, where he works in the media industry as a television editor.

His popular coming-of-age mystery The Barra Boy was published in 2022 and was followed by the historical thriller All We Cannot Leave Behind, and the crime thrillers, Full Sun and Hostile City.

He has appeared at events alongside fellow crime writers including Ian Rankin, Callum McSorley, Alex Gray, Lin Anderson and Douglas Skelton, as well as hosting several author events including Peter James and Natalie Jayne Clark.

Hopeman is his 8th novel and the 3rd in the Cal Jackson series.
